The trustworthiness of individuals and institutions in the business world is increasingly being critically discussed in public. Information released by companies and verified by reputable auditing firms has later proven to be incorrect. However, in light of the growing economic interconnections resulting from globalization, the demand for the quality of economic information is rising. Against this backdrop, the work examines the process of building trust in the profession of auditors, using Poland as an example, where this profession has virtually emerged anew since the beginning of the 1990s.
